## 2.8.0 — New default log sampling

Heads up, future maintainers: Parrotwire was drowning the log pipeline, so we changed the default sampling. Debug is now sampled at 0.5% (was 5%), info at 5% (was 25%). Errors still go through untouched. If you're debugging something weird, bump the rates temporarily — but please put them back. The new defaults ship as the following config.

service settings:
[pelius]
port = 7000
region = north-2
host = pelius.tolvaqhq.internal
team = casax
timeout_ms = 2000
retries = 1

# Flaglight Rollouts — Approvals

Quick version for on-call: any rollout touching more than 5% of traffic needs an approval in Flaglight before the ramp continues. Kill switches don't need approval — just flip them and note it in the incident channel. Scheduled ramps pause automatically if error budget burns hot. If you're stuck at 2 a.m. with a pending approval, there's one person authorized to override, and that's the approver below.

account owner for tagep-bafof: Norael Gilax Juleth

Heads up: if the Lintrock baseline file in the Quarrow repo drifts from main, CI fails with a "stale baseline" error even when the code is fine. Quick fix is to regenerate the baseline on a clean checkout and re-push. If a customer build is blocked, confirm the failing run matches the token below before escalating.

build token for yadug-yagag: htk21_c863c33eb8b82c0c9c152

A quick note for whoever inherits the Mapnest autocomplete widget: the debounce and prefetch behavior is touchier than it looks. We landed on these numbers after a week of testing on flaky café wifi in Brindlemoor, so please don't eyeball new ones. If you must retune, change one constant at a time. Current settings:

tuning table, kawep-tawif:
CAPS = {
    "olidor": 80,
    "belion": 7,
    "quenys": 225,
    "druox": 839,
    "fraath": 482,
}